RacerX Posted May 18, 2008 Posted May 18, 2008 Up for grabs, my 89 USA Cali. Rare factory option Jim O'Connor marble graphic finish. This is NOT like the more standard black/grey granite finish, it is hand painted faux marble. Signed and dated 89 by Jim on the back. This guitar has a warmth and vibe (yikes!) you have to see in person to believe. Typical (slim but not super skinny) Cali neck, rosewood, dots, kinda rare reverse headstock. Plays great, not heavy, played condition some wear and checks and tiny nicks but with the finish you have to look to find stuff. No problems, repairs, or issues. Duncan strat and JB trembucker pups, Hamer/Floyd, black hamer tuners, nice blue gigbag. $1650.00 shipped cont/US Not really looking for trades, reluctantly sending a few to new homes for some Porsche cash!
